The field of digital box printing machines is undergoing rapid transformation, fueled by advancements in technology and changing market demands. Innovations in this realm are driven by multiple factors, leading to enhanced efficiency, flexibility, and customization in the production of printed boxes.
High-Speed and Precision Printing
Modern digital box printing machines boast impressive print speeds, enabling manufacturers to fulfill large orders swiftly. These machines are equipped with high-quality printheads that achieve precise ink droplet placement, resulting in crisp and vibrant images. Additionally, they utilize innovative color management systems to ensure consistent color reproduction across the entire print run.
Increased Automation and Efficiency
Automation has become a cornerstone of the latest digital box printing machines. They incorporate automatic feeder systems that can handle both plain and pre-printed substrates, reducing manual labor and increasing efficiency. Moreover, multi-level printing capabilities allow for efficient production of boxes with complex designs, eliminating the need for separate printing processes.
Customization and Personalization
Digital box printing machines empower manufacturers with the ability to cater to the growing demand for customized packaging. They facilitate variable data printing, allowing each box to feature unique information, such as QR codes, serial numbers, or personalized messages. This enhanced customization enables businesses to enhance brand recognition and create memorable packaging experiences for consumers.
Environmental Sustainability
Environmental concerns have played a significant role in driving innovations in digital box printing machines. These machines utilize water-based inks that are less harmful to the environment compared to traditional solvent-based inks. Furthermore, they offer reduced energy consumption and waste generation, contributing to sustainable manufacturing practices.
Versatile Substrate Compatibility
Today’s digital box printing machines can handle a wide range of substrates, including cardboard, corrugated board, and specialty papers. They are equipped with advanced substrate handling systems that ensure smooth and consistent printing on various surfaces. This versatility allows manufacturers to meet the diverse packaging needs of different industries, such as food and beverage, cosmetics, and pharmaceuticals.
Cloud Integration and Digital Workflow
Digital box printing machines are increasingly integrated with cloud-based platforms and digital workflow management systems. This enables seamless file transfer, remote monitoring, and centralized data management. Cloud connectivity streamlines production processes, improves communication between team members, and facilitates real-time order tracking and quality control.
